ACLHFStock

ACME Lithium Inc., a mineral exploration company, engages in acquiring, exploring, and evaluating lithium properties in the United States. It holds a 100% interest under an option agreement in 64 mining claims totaling 1,280 acres; and owns 100% interest in 58 claims totaling 1,160 acres in Clayton Valley in Esmeralda County, Nevada. The company also owns a 100% interest in 81 lode mining claims totaling 1,620 acres in Fish Lake Valley, located in Esmeralda County, Nevada. In addition, it has an option to acquire the Cat-Euclid Lake Project that consists of 6 claims totaling approximately 2,930 acres; and the Shatford Lake Project comprising 21 claims totaling approximately 8,883 acres located in southeastern Manitoba, Canada. The company was incorporated in 2017 and is based in Vancouver, Canada.

SPHDETF

The Invesco S&P 500 High Dividend Low Volatility ETF (Fund) is based on the S&P 500 Low Volatility High Dividend Index (Index). The Fund will invest at least 90% of its total assets in common stocks that comprise the Index. Standard & Poor's compiles, maintains and calculates the Index, which is composed of 50 securities traded on the S&P 500 Index that historically have provided high dividend yields and low volatility. The Fund and the Index are rebalanced and reconstituted semi-annually, in January and July.
